Pollon Life Resources Management (HK) Limited

HR Manager

About the role

Pollon Life Resources Management (HK) Limited is seeking an experienced and hands-on HR Manager to lead the Hong Kong office’s end-to-end HR operations. The role covers recruitment, onboarding, transfers, offboarding, payroll, benefits, legal compliance, talent development, talent review, performance management, and visa processing for mainland-to-HK assignees, as well as managing external third-party vendors (e.g., recruitment agencies, payroll service providers, immigration consultants, and benefits suppliers).

Key Responsibilities

1. Recruitment & Talent Acquisition

Manage full-cycle recruitment for Hong Kong office, including job postings, candidate sourcing, screening, interviewing, offer negotiation, and background checks.

Work with hiring managers to define job requirements and develop effective sourcing strategies.

Build and maintain a talent pipeline for critical roles.

Manage relationships with external recruitment agencies and headhunters to ensure quality and cost-effective hiring.

2. Employee Lifecycle Management (Onboarding, Transfers, Offboarding)

Lead onboarding for new hires: prepare employment contracts, collect personal documents, set up payroll and MPF, conduct new hire orientation, and coordinate with IT/facilities.

Manage internal transfers (including cross-border movements between mainland and Hong Kong) by preparing transfer letters, updating HRIS, and ensuring compliance with local employment laws.

Handle offboarding for resignations, terminations, and retirement: conduct exit interviews, process final payments, manage clearance procedures, and coordinate visa cancellation where applicable.

3. Payroll & Benefits Administration

Manage end-to-end monthly payroll processing, including salary calculation, overtime, leave adjustments, and final payments.

Ensure timely and accurate MPF contributions and filing.

Administer employee insurance programs (medical, life, business travel, etc.), including enrolment, renewal, claims support, and vendor management.

Maintain payroll records and prepare reports for management and audit.

4. Legal Compliance & Employment Law

Ensure full compliance with Hong Kong Employment Ordinance (Cap. 57) , MPF Schemes Ordinance, Inland Revenue Ordinance (tax filing), and other relevant regulations.

Draft and review employment contracts, policy handbooks, and termination letters in accordance with local laws.

Keep abreast of legal changes and advise management on employment risks, disciplinary actions, and dispute resolution.

5. Talent Development & Talent Review

Lead and facilitate annual talent review and succession planning processes.

Design and implement individual development plans (IDPs) for key talents.

Coordinate with headquarters to align local talent programs with corporate L&D strategies.

Analyze talent data and provide workforce planning insights.

6. Performance Management

Implement annual performance management cycle (goal setting, mid-year/year-end reviews, calibration).

Train managers on performance feedback and coaching.

7. Visa & Immigration Support (Mainland-to-HK Assignments)

Manage work visa applications Internal Transfer applications.

Liaise with the Immigration Department or external immigration consultants.

Advise management on visa pathways, processing times, and compliance requirements.

8. External Third-Party Management

Manage and evaluate external vendors including recruitment agencies, payroll service providers, immigration consultants, insurance brokers, and training suppliers.

Negotiate contracts, monitor service levels (SLAs), and ensure cost efficiency and compliance.

Serve as the primary point of contact for third-party escalations and issue resolution.

9. Policy Development & HR Projects

Localize and implement HR policies from headquarters to fit Hong Kong legal and cultural context.

Support HRIS implementation, employee engagement surveys, and ad-hoc projects.

Qualifications

Essential

Education: Bachelor's degree in HR, Business, Law, or related field.

Experience: 5+ years of solid HR generalist experience in Hong Kong, with at least 2 years in a managerial/supervisory role.

Full Lifecycle Management: Proven experience in recruitment, onboarding, transfers, and offboarding.

Payroll & Benefits: Experience in monthly payroll processing, MPF administration, and insurance management.

Legal Knowledge: Strong working knowledge of Hong Kong Employment Ordinance, MPF regulations, tax filing, and immigration rules (including ASMTP for mainland assignees).

Talent Management: Demonstrated experience in talent review, succession planning, and employee development.

Visa Handling: Experience in successfully applying for work visas for mainland employees to Hong Kong.

Third-Party Management: Experience managing external vendors (recruitment agencies, payroll providers, etc.).

Language: Fluent in English and Mandarin (Cantonese is a plus).

Skills: Excellent communication, problem-solving, organizational, and data analysis skills.

Preferred

Experience in biotechnology, pharmaceutical, or manufacturing industries.

Familiarity with HRIS/payroll systems (e.g., SAP, IPL, FlexSystem).

Professional HR certification (e.g., SHRM-CP, CPHR).
